once more around the wheel

Today I thought I was supossed to start an extra class, so was not the case. I instead enbarked on a little adventure. I took the Eizan railway (very small train that goes to the outskirts of northern Kyoto on rail). I've been living next to it and going by it by bike basically every morning for quite some time now (i.e. since I came to Japan) but never actually gone anywhere with it. I decided to go to a place called Ninose by a choise that was sprung completely from the heart. All the stations before that made me wonder if maybe the Eizan railway was nothing for me. But just between the station before Ninose began a forest and it was magical. Eizan is not for me, Ninose is. It was the most sereene beauty I've seen so far in Japan. It was small but oh so lush. A river ran through it all and there was mountains on both sides. Every where there was greenery. And bamboo my great love, and waterfalls, oh waterfalls! I walked along the road leading to the next station and looking more like a forigener than I have in quite some while. I think they all knew eachothers names and I did not fit in at all with my sunglasses, stockings and two big bags. It was a very obvious break in the beauty between the different stations, neither of them could be measured with Ninose.
